Description

A beautifully presented and tastefully decorated, three bedroom semi-detached property that is located in the highly sought after Warblington area. The property is situated near to the 'Hayling Billy Link Path' which provides a picturesque walk through to Langstone Harbour and Hayling Island. To the front of the property is a driveway which provides parking for several vehicles and access down the side of the property. The property enjoys internal Oak flooring and doors throughout the property and has been extended to the rear, with foundations to support a double storey extension, subject to planning. A porch entrance provides access into the sitting room with solid Oak flooring, wood burning stove and glass panelled double doors opening into the dining room. The kitchen/breakfast room has an attractive skylight and bi-fold doors opening into the rear garden. There is a cupboard housing the washing machine and a separate shower room, which completes the ground floor accommodation. From the first floor landing is access to the family bathroom and three bedrooms, all of which are provided with fitted wardrobes. The rear garden enjoys a decking area, patio areas, an area laid to lawn and a pair of outside store cupboards. An internal vi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the accommodation on offer.
